نکته:
ممکن هست محتوای این صفحه بروز نباشد ولی دانلود دوره آخرین آپدیت می باشد.
نمونه ویدیوها:
توضیحات دوره:
به دوره Terraform Zero to Hero خوش آمدید!
در این آموزش Terraform برای مبتدیان ، ما یاد خواهیم گرفت که چگونه زیرساخت ها را با استفاده از terraform مستقر کنیم.
این آموزش Terraform به شما کمک می کند تا اصول Terraform و معماری آن را درک کنید.
شما همچنین در 2 ساعت زبان پیکربندی HCL - Hashicorp و بسیاری از موضوعات دیگر را یاد خواهید گرفت!
شما تمام آنچه را که برای شروع کار با Terraform نیاز دارید ، یاد خواهید گرفت ، به عنوان مثال:
Terraform و IAC (زیرساخت به عنوان یک کد) چیست؟
فرآیند نصب Terraform در Linux و Mac چیست؟
نصب Terraform در ویندوز
از کجا می توانید زیرساخت ایجاد کنید؟ چگونه از IAC- زیرساخت به عنوان یک کد استفاده کنیم؟
نحوه ایجاد حساب AWS و ورود به عنوان کاربر ریشه
نصب AWS CLI و پیکربندی کلیدهای دسترسی API
AWS رایگان ردیف ، کلیدهای SSH و پیکربندی سرور EC2 "دستی"
نصب VSCode
نصب و راه اندازی پسوند Terraform VSCODE
نحوه ایجاد فضای کاری و پیکربندی ارائه دهنده Terraform
پرونده اولیه و قفل Terraform توضیح داده شده است
اولین سرور را با استفاده از terraform
بسازید
طرح Terraform و Terraform دستورات را اعمال می کنند
فرمان نابودی Terraform
با استفاده از Terraform AWS VPC ایجاد کنید
نحوه اضافه کردن وابستگی زیر شبکه و Terraform توضیح داده شده
سرور ، VPC و Subnet را به علاوه اطلاعات بیشتر در مورد وابستگی ایجاد کنید
پرونده tfstate terraform
متغیرهای Terraform
پرونده tfvars terraform توضیح داده شده است
نحوه ایجاد 100 سرور یا منابع دیگر با "Count" متا-Argument
نحوه استفاده از Terraform با GCP ، لاجورد یا سایر ارائه دهندگان
بیایید شروع کنیم!
سرفصل ها و درس ها
درس ها
Lessons
-
فرآیند نصب VScode
VSCode installation process
-
فرمان نابودی Terraform
Terraform destroy command
-
ایجاد فضای کاری و فرآیند پیکربندی ارائه دهنده Terraform
Creating Workspace and terraform provider configuration process
-
نحوه استفاده از Terraform با GCP ، Azure و سایر ارائه دهندگان
How to use Terraform with GCP, Azure and other providers
-
AWS VPC را با Terraform ایجاد کنید
Create AWS VPC with Terraform
-
فرآیند نصب Terraform در ویندوز
Terraform installation process on Windows
-
فایل tfstate terraform
Terraform tfstate file
-
نصب پسوند VScode
VSCode extension installation
-
Terraform Plan و Terraform دستورات را اعمال می کنند
Terraform plan and Terraform apply commands
-
فرآیند نصب Terraform در لینوکس و مک
Terraform installation process on Linux and Mac
-
100 سرور با استفاده از "Count" ایجاد کنید
Create 100 servers with 'count' meta-argument
-
AWS رایگان ردیف ، کلیدهای SSH و پیکربندی سرور EC2 "دستی"
AWS Free Tier, SSH keys and 'manual' EC2 server configuration
-
زیرساخت ایجاد کنید ... اما کجا؟
Create infrastructure... but where?
-
ایجاد سرور ، زیر شبکه و VPC و بیشتر در مورد وابستگی ها
Create server, subnet and VPC and more about dependencies
-
مقدمه
Introduction
-
Terraform و IAC (زیرساخت به عنوان کد) چیست)
What is Terraform and IaC (Infrastructure as Code))
-
اولین سرور را با استفاده از terraform بسازید
Build first server using Terraform
-
AWS IAM کاربر و گروه کاربر IAM ایجاد کنید
Create AWS IAM User and IAM User Group
-
پرونده tfvars توضیح داده شده است
tfvars file explained
-
حساب AWS را ایجاد کنید و به عنوان کاربر ریشه وارد شوید
Create AWS account and log on as a root user
-
ایجاد درخت وابستگی زیر شبکه و Terraform توضیح داده شده
Create subnet and Terraform dependency tree explained
-
MFA (احراز هویت چند عاملی) را برای کاربر root اضافه کنید
Add MFA (Multi-Factor Authentication) for root user
-
متغیرها
Variables
-
نصب AWS CLI و پیکربندی کلیدهای دسترسی API
AWS CLI installation and API access keys configuration
-
پرونده قفل Terraform و Terraform
Terraform init and terraform lock file
-
بودجه AWS ایجاد کنید
Create AWS Budget
نمایش نظرات